HID: Intel-thc-hid: Intel-quicki2c: Support writing output report format
There are two output formats requested in the HID-over-I2C specification: - Command format (set feature/set report): encoded command written to command register, followed by data written to data register - Output report format: all data written directly to output register Current quicki2c_init_write_buf() implementation only supports the command format. Extend quicki2c_init_write_buf() to automatically detect the output format based on the presence of command parameters and prepare the appropriate output buffer accordingly.
